    With the relatively cool weather in Southern California, I had a hankering for pho. A quick Yelp search resulted in a short 3 1/2 mile drive to IPho in Anaheim. Once I got there, I realize I've been there before. Probably picked it for the same reason, lol! It's a small shop, 8 4-person tables tightly arranged. Scanned the menu and ran into my eternal Vietnamese restaurant choice - bun with pork & spring roll, or pho. Ended up this time ordering the brisket & rare steak. Only one size, so that was it. The food soon came, piping hot! The dish was generously sized, but doable. The broth is the star of the dish, especially with lime added. With added vegetables/herbs the pho is delightful and quite reasonable. About $15 with tax. Will definitely keep IPho in rotation when I'm ono for pho! Repeat and recommend!

    Came here looking for high quality pho and was not disappointed! The service was fairly quick and friendly. The restaurant seating and decor are modern but not too fancy. I went straight for my usual, the pho with brisket. I also ordered a small side of spring rolls. The food came out a little slower than usual but I figured you can't rush quality. The spring rolls came out first, the presentation was nice! They tasted fresh and the peanut sauce was pretty decent. When the bowl of pho came out it looked amazing! The broth is rich in flavor but not overly fatty or oily. The meat was tender and flavorful, while the veggies were pretty fresh. I finished that bowl in record speed not just because I was starving but because that was one of the best bowls of pho I've had in awhile! Most people know Garden Grove and Westminster have great pho, but to find quality pho in Anaheim was a pleasant surprise! I will surely be back when I'm in the area and craving that soothing, satisfying bowl pho on a cold day!

    Arguably one of the best pho places in my opinion. I think this place is older than I am, because…read moreI've been coming here since I was a baby! Over all those years, they have never disappointed me and continue to serve really good food. I usually get the beef brisket pho and it's really good. The noodles are just the right texture, the broth is clean and flavorful, and the meat tastes fresh and tender. Their dui bo is also very good, but usually runs out after 1:00 or 2:00 pm, since they only have a limited amount of this item every day. The meat is fall off the bone tender and has a more fatty flavor to it. It usually sits in some broth that absorbs that beefy and fatty flavor from the bone. A great addition to any bowl of pho. Alternatively, I sometimes also get the bun thit nuong and it's very good. The eggrolls it comes with is wrapped with rice paper, so when it's fried up, it has such a satisfying crunch and texture to it. The thit nuong is has a nice smokey, grilled flavor to it. The shrimps are okay as well. This is a very satisfying and filling dish, so if you're looking for a high volume dish, this may be the one to get. Expect long lines during peak hours. I can confirm though that the wait is worth it! Service is always very good. The ambiance on the inside is fine, very plain and unassuming in my opinion. It's really the pho that shines through at this restaurant. Parking can be a little tricky during peak hours.
